Book Summary
This is a classic work of fictionโa sweeping, fourโgeneration family saga that follows a wealthy German bourgeois clan as tradition yields to modernity. Its central theme centers on the fragility of status and the quiet unraveling of long-held beliefs as Europe shifts under industrial and social change. The intended reader is adults and students of literature who enjoy immersive historical fiction and deeply drawn character studies. The emotional tone is elegiac, insightful, and contemplative, inviting readers to weigh duty, ambition, and the price of progress.
Presented as a meticulously observed narrative, the book blends intimate family scenes with broad social history. The story moves through houses, salons, and business rooms across generations, offering period detail that feels authentic without overwhelming the human drama. The semi-autobiographical undercurrent adds texture, enriching the portrait of a world in flux and inviting readers to consider how wealth, reputation, and family obligation shape choices.
Readers are guided through a patient, immersive experience: a steady progression from secure prosperity to uncertainty, delivered through precise prose, calm irony, and moments of quiet tragedy. The journey rewards careful reading with complex characters, moral questions, and a lasting sense of historical perspective.
After finishing, readers gain a nuanced understanding of how personal fate and social forces intersect; they walk away with empathy for flawed families, a broadened historical perspective, and a lasting appreciation for enduring literary craft.
